Background: Understanding USDT
USDT is a blockchain-based stablecoin issued by Tether Limited, designed to maintain a 1:1 peg with the US dollar. As the most widely adopted stablecoin, it serves as:
- A liquidity bridge between crypto and fiat currencies
- A volatility hedge in cryptocurrency trading
- An efficient settlement tool for cross-border transactions

FAQs: USDT Conversion Explained
Q: Why does USDT maintain 1:1 USD parity?
A: Tether claims full USD reserves backing, though this remains periodically audited. Market demand and arbitrage mechanisms help sustain the peg.
Q: How long do conversions typically take?
A: Processing times vary:
- Instant for internal exchange balances
- 1-5 business days for bank transfers
- Minutes for blockchain-based conversions
Q: Are there tax implications?
A: Most jurisdictions treat stablecoin-to-fiat conversions as taxable events. Consult local regulations.
